猫罐头食品中的水分含量对其食物摄入量和体重的影响。

Effect of water content in a canned food on voluntary food intake and body weight in cats.

作者信息

Wei Alfreda, Fascetti Andrea J, Villaverde Cecilia, Wong Raymond K, Ramsey Jon J

机构信息

Department of Molecular Biosciences, School of Veterinary Medicine, University of California-Davis, Davis, CA 95616, USA.

出版信息

Am J Vet Res. 2011 Jul;72(7):918-23. doi: 10.2460/ajvr.72.7.918.

DOI:10.2460/ajvr.72.7.918
PMID:21728852
Abstract

OBJECTIVE

To determine whether water content in a canned food diet induces decreases in voluntary energy intake (EI) or body weight (BW) in cats fed ad libitum.

ANIMALS

16 sexually intact male domestic shorthair cats.

PROCEDURES

Maintenance EI was determined for 2 months in 10 weight-stable cats consuming a control diet (typical colony diet). Cats were allocated into 2 groups of equal BW and fed a canned diet (with-water [WW] diet) or a freeze-dried version of the canned diet (low-water [LW] diet) twice daily. Diets were identical in nutrient profile on a dry-matter basis. Each dietary treatment period of the crossover experiment lasted 3 weeks, with a 3-week washout period between diets. Body composition measurements were determined by use of deuterium oxide at the end of each dietary treatment. Daily food intake was measured for determination of dry-matter intake and EI. Six other cats were used in preference tests for the 3 diets.

RESULTS

EI was significantly decreased for the WW diet (mean ± SD, 1,053.0 ± 274.9 kJ/d), compared with EI for the LW diet (1,413.8 ± 345.8 kJ/d). Cats had a significant decrease in BW during consumption of the WW diet. Body composition was unaltered by diet. In short-term preference tests, cats ate significantly more of the WW than the LW diet.

CONCLUSIONS AND CLINICAL RELEVANCE

Bulk water in the WW diet stimulated decreases in EI and BW in cats. The impact of water content on energy density and food consumption may help promote weight loss in cats.

摘要

目的

确定随意采食的罐装食品饮食中的水分含量是否会导致猫的自愿能量摄入量(EI)或体重(BW)下降。

动物

16只性成熟的雄性家养短毛猫。

方法

对10只体重稳定、食用对照饮食(典型的群体饮食)的猫进行了2个月的维持能量摄入量测定。将猫按体重平均分为2组,每天喂食两次罐装饮食(含水[WW]饮食)或罐装饮食的冻干版本(低水[LW]饮食)。两种饮食在干物质基础上的营养成分相同。交叉实验的每个饮食处理期持续3周,两种饮食之间有3周的洗脱期。在每个饮食处理期结束时,使用氧化氘测定身体成分。测量每日食物摄入量以确定干物质摄入量和能量摄入量。另外6只猫用于三种饮食的偏好测试。

结果

与LW饮食的能量摄入量(1413.8±345.8kJ/d)相比,WW饮食的能量摄入量显著降低(平均值±标准差,1053.0±274.9kJ/d)。猫在食用WW饮食期间体重显著下降。饮食对身体成分没有影响。在短期偏好测试中,猫食用WW饮食的量显著多于LW饮食。

结论及临床意义

WW饮食中的大量水分促使猫的能量摄入量和体重下降。水分含量对能量密度和食物消耗的影响可能有助于促进猫的体重减轻。
